About Gravity Co Financial Statements

Gravity Co stakeholders use historical fundamental indicators, such as Gravity Co's Net Income From Continuing Ops, to determine how well the company is positioned to perform in the future. Although Gravity Co investors may analyze each financial statement separately, they are all interrelated. For example, changes in Gravity Co's assets and liabilities are reflected in the revenues and expenses on Gravity Co's income statement, which ultimately affect the company's gains or losses. Please note, there is a significant difference between Gravity Co's value and its price as these two are different measures arrived at by different means. Investors typically determine if Gravity Co is a good investment by looking at such factors as earnings, sales, fundamental and technical indicators, competition as well as analyst projections. Meanwhile, Gravity Co's quoted price indicates the marketplace figure where supply meets demand through bilateral consent.
